Across TCGA patient cohorts, VTI1BP3 RNA expression is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 6,364 significant associations in total. TGCT shows the largest number of these associations.

The most reproducible VTI1BP3-associated genes across cancer lineages are OR5BD1P, SIAH1P1, and RN7SL372P. Each is linked with VTI1BP3 in more than 13 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both VTI1BP3-to-partner and partner-to-VTI1BP3 results are reported.

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, VTI1BP3 versus OR5BD1P in UCEC, with a Pearson correlation of 0.64.
